20110168484 | SYSTEMS AND METHODS FOR PROVIDING AN ASYMMETRIC CELLULAR ACOUSTIC DIFFUSER - The present invention relates to providing an acoustic diffuser. In particular, the present invention relates to systems and methods for providing an asymmetric cellular acoustic diffuser adapted to diffuse sound waves that encounter a surface. Further, the present invention relates to providing a system of asymmetric cellular acoustic diffusers adapted to diffuse sound waves that encounter one or more surfaces in an acoustic environment. In some embodiments, an acoustic diffusion device as contemplated herein includes a planer panel having a first portion and a second portion, the first portion and the second portion each having a plurality of cells formed asymmetrically thereon. In such embodiments, the plurality of cells of the first portion is symmetrically oriented in relation to the plurality of cells of the second portion. | 07-14-2011 |
20120118665 | ACOUSTIC ENERGY REFLECTOR - The present invention relates to an acoustic energy reflector comprising a microcellular rubber as inner liner and a fiber reinforced composite as outer casing, in a core-shell assembly, wherein the said microcellular rubber is selected from the group of natural and synthetic rubbers having glass transition temperature below 0° C. and the resin for the fiber reinforced composite is selected from a group having a glass transition temperature at least 50° C. | 05-17-2012 |
20130133977 | ACOUSTIC PANEL FOR A TURBOJET ENGINE NACELLE, WITH IN-BUILT FASTENERS - An acoustic panel is provided that includes at least one cellular core arranged between at least an internal skin and an external skin, wherein the external skin incorporates at least one fastener able to collaborate in a disconnectable fashion with a complementary fastener associated with a structure to which it is to be attached. | 05-30-2013 |
20160104472 | ACOUSTIC AND VIBRATIONAL ENERGY ABSORPTION METAMATERIALS - A substantially acoustically transparent planar, rigid frame divided into a plurality of individual, substantially two-dimensional cells is used to construct a sound absorption panel. A sheet of a flexible material is fixed to the rigid frame, and a plurality of platelets fixed to the sheet of flexible material such that each cell is provided with a respective platelet, thereby establishing a resonant frequency, establishing an increase in an absorption coefficient of the panel. The flexible material has a wrinkle or corrugation to permit distortion with reduced material elasticity. The wrinkle or corrugation permits the flexible material to distort beyond that afforded by a planar material of the same type, while retaining mechanical strength in supporting the plurality of platelets. | 04-14-2016 |
